Default 2000 Deuce questions

So I recently bough me a deuce with some upgrades that I want to downgrade a bit.

First off it comes with Mag 19 inch black rim and I want to put original rim back. Question is: Which Harley had the same stock rim as 2000 deuce?

Another downgrade I want to do is to the exhaust system, it came with thunderheader exhaust and since I leave to work very early I don't want people start hating on me every time I start the Harley, so I want to buy stock exhaust that will fit 2000 deuce, but I had trouble finding one that came off the deuce, most of what I found was from fat boy. Question is: Will fat boy exhaust fit my deuce and what years I should look for.

Thank you.

a softail standard 21 will fit, plenty on e bay, i am pretty sure the fatboy pipe will fit,they both have the cross over pipe
